
在Excel中,选取一片区域进行求和的核心方法有:使用SUM函数、使用快捷键、利用自动求和功能。其中,使用SUM函数是最常用且灵活的方法。
使用SUM函数可以让你精准地选取需要求和的区域,不论是单独一列、一行,还是不连续的多个区域,SUM函数都能胜任。具体操作是:在求和结果单元格中输入=SUM(区域),然后按下回车键即可。这个方法既简单又高效,是Excel用户的常用技巧之一。
接下来,我们将详细讨论Excel中选取区域求和的各种方法,并提供实际操作步骤和案例。
一、使用SUM函数求和
SUM函数是Excel中最常用的函数之一,通过它可以快速计算选定区域的总和。
1、单一连续区域求和
要对单一连续区域进行求和,可以按照以下步骤操作:
- 选择一个空白单元格,作为求和结果的显示位置。
- 输入公式=SUM(,然后用鼠标拖动选定需要求和的连续区域。
- 输入右括号“)”并按回车键。
例如:如果你要对A1到A10区域的数值求和,可以在B1单元格中输入=SUM(A1:A10),然后按回车键。
2、多个不连续区域求和
SUM函数不仅可以对连续区域求和,也支持对多个不连续区域进行求和。
- 选择一个空白单元格,作为求和结果的显示位置。
- 输入公式=SUM(,然后依次用鼠标选定不连续的多个区域,每个区域之间用逗号“,”隔开。
- 输入右括号“)”并按回车键。
例如:如果你要对A1到A10和C1到C10区域的数值求和,可以在B1单元格中输入=SUM(A1:A10, C1:C10),然后按回车键。
3、使用命名区域求和
命名区域可以使公式更加直观和易于管理。你可以为某个区域命名,然后在SUM函数中使用该名称。
- 选择需要命名的区域,例如A1到A10。
- 在Excel菜单栏中选择“公式”选项卡,然后点击“定义名称”。
- 在弹出的窗口中输入名称,例如“SalesData”,然后点击确定。
- 在求和结果单元格中输入公式=SUM(SalesData),然后按回车键。
二、使用快捷键进行求和
Excel提供了一些快捷键,可以帮助用户快速完成求和操作。这些快捷键可以大大提高工作效率。
1、ALT + 等号键(=)
这是最常用的快捷键之一,用于快速求和:
- 选择需要求和的区域。
- 按下ALT + 等号键(=)。
- 按回车键确认。
例如:选择A1到A10区域,然后按下ALT + 等号键(=),Excel会自动在A11单元格中插入=SUM(A1:A10)公式,并计算总和。
2、CTRL + SHIFT + T
这个快捷键用于快速插入求和公式:
- 选择需要求和的区域。
- 按下CTRL + SHIFT + T。
- 按回车键确认。
例如:选择A1到A10区域,然后按下CTRL + SHIFT + T,Excel会自动在A11单元格中插入=SUM(A1:A10)公式,并计算总和。
三、使用自动求和功能
Excel中的自动求和功能可以快速完成简单的求和操作,尤其适用于大部分用户的日常需求。
1、自动求和按钮
自动求和按钮是Excel中的一个快捷工具,可以快速对选定区域进行求和:
- 选择一个空白单元格,作为求和结果的显示位置。
- 在Excel菜单栏中选择“公式”选项卡,然后点击“自动求和”按钮。
- Excel会自动识别需要求和的区域,并在选定单元格中插入SUM公式。
- 按回车键确认。
例如:选择A1到A10区域,然后点击“自动求和”按钮,Excel会自动在A11单元格中插入=SUM(A1:A10)公式,并计算总和。
2、快速求和工具栏
Excel还提供了快速求和工具栏,可以方便地对多个区域进行求和:
- 选择需要求和的多个区域。
- 在Excel菜单栏中选择“视图”选项卡,然后点击“工具栏”并选择“快速求和”。
- Excel会自动在选定的区域下方插入SUM公式,并计算总和。
四、使用数组公式求和
数组公式是Excel中的高级功能,可以实现更复杂的求和操作,适用于高级用户。
1、基础数组公式求和
数组公式可以对满足特定条件的区域进行求和:
- 选择一个空白单元格,作为求和结果的显示位置。
- 输入数组公式=SUM(IF(条件, 区域)),然后按CTRL + SHIFT + ENTER键。
例如:对A1到A10区域中大于5的数值求和,可以在B1单元格中输入=SUM(IF(A1:A10>5, A1:A10)),然后按CTRL + SHIFT + ENTER键。
2、复杂数组公式求和
复杂数组公式可以实现更加复杂的求和操作,例如多条件求和:
- 选择一个空白单元格,作为求和结果的显示位置。
- 输入数组公式=SUM((条件1)*(条件2)*区域),然后按CTRL + SHIFT + ENTER键。
例如:对A1到A10区域中大于5且小于15的数值求和,可以在B1单元格中输入=SUM((A1:A10>5)*(A1:A10<15)*A1:A10),然后按CTRL + SHIFT + ENTER键。
五、使用SUMIF和SUMIFS函数求和
SUMIF和SUMIFS函数是Excel中用于条件求和的强大工具,适用于需要根据特定条件进行求和的情况。
1、使用SUMIF函数
SUMIF函数用于对满足单一条件的区域进行求和:
- 选择一个空白单元格,作为求和结果的显示位置。
- 输入公式=SUMIF(条件区域, 条件, 求和区域),然后按回车键。
例如:对A1到A10区域中大于5的数值求和,可以在B1单元格中输入=SUMIF(A1:A10, ">5", A1:A10),然后按回车键。
2、使用SUMIFS函数
SUMIFS函数用于对满足多个条件的区域进行求和:
- 选择一个空白单元格,作为求和结果的显示位置。
- 输入公式=SUMIFS(求和区域, 条件区域1, 条件1, 条件区域2, 条件2, …),然后按回车键。
例如:对A1到A10区域中大于5且小于15的数值求和,可以在B1单元格中输入=SUMIFS(A1:A10, A1:A10, ">5", A1:A10, "<15"),然后按回车键。
六、使用Table和PivotTable求和
Excel中的Table和PivotTable功能可以帮助用户对大数据集进行快速求和和分析。
1、使用Table求和
Table是Excel中的一种数据管理工具,可以自动对数据进行排序、筛选和求和:
- 选择需要转换为Table的区域。
- 在Excel菜单栏中选择“插入”选项卡,然后点击“表格”按钮。
- 在弹出的窗口中确认选择区域,然后点击确定。
- Excel会自动在表格下方插入求和行,并计算总和。
2、使用PivotTable求和
PivotTable是Excel中的高级数据分析工具,可以对大数据集进行动态求和和分析:
- 选择需要转换为PivotTable的数据区域。
- 在Excel菜单栏中选择“插入”选项卡,然后点击“数据透视表”按钮。
- 在弹出的窗口中确认选择区域和目标位置,然后点击确定。
- 在PivotTable字段列表中,将需要求和的字段拖动到“数值”区域,Excel会自动计算总和。
七、使用VBA编程实现求和
对于需要进行复杂求和操作的用户,可以通过VBA编程实现自定义求和功能。
1、编写简单求和宏
VBA可以帮助用户编写宏来自动化求和操作:
- 按下ALT + F11键打开VBA编辑器。
- 在VBA编辑器中选择“插入”选项卡,然后点击“模块”。
- 在模块窗口中输入以下代码:
Sub SimpleSum()
Dim rng As Range
Set rng = Range("A1:A10")
MsgBox "Sum of selected range is: " & Application.WorksheetFunction.Sum(rng)
End Sub
- 按下F5键运行宏,Excel会弹出一个消息框显示选定区域的总和。
2、编写复杂求和宏
VBA还可以帮助用户编写更加复杂的求和宏,实现自定义的求和逻辑:
Sub ComplexSum()
Dim rng As Range
Dim cell As Range
Dim sumValue As Double
Set rng = Range("A1:A10")
sumValue = 0
For Each cell In rng
If cell.Value > 5 And cell.Value < 15 Then
sumValue = sumValue + cell.Value
End If
Next cell
MsgBox "Sum of selected range with conditions is: " & sumValue
End Sub
- 按下F5键运行宏,Excel会弹出一个消息框显示满足条件的区域总和。
八、使用第三方工具求和
除了Excel本身的功能外,还有许多第三方工具和插件可以帮助用户进行求和操作。
1、Power Query
Power Query是Excel中的一个数据处理工具,可以帮助用户对大数据集进行快速求和和分析:
- 选择需要处理的数据区域。
- 在Excel菜单栏中选择“数据”选项卡,然后点击“从表格/范围”按钮。
- 在Power Query编辑器中,可以使用各种转换和聚合功能对数据进行求和。
- 完成数据处理后,点击“关闭并加载”按钮,将结果加载回Excel。
2、第三方插件
市场上还有许多第三方插件可以帮助用户进行求和操作,例如Kutools for Excel、ASAP Utilities等:
- 下载并安装所需的插件。
- 在Excel菜单栏中选择插件的选项卡,然后使用插件提供的求和功能对数据进行求和。
这些工具和插件通常提供了更加丰富和灵活的求和选项,可以满足各种复杂的需求。
总结来说,在Excel中选取一片区域进行求和的方法多种多样,从最基础的SUM函数到高级的VBA编程和第三方工具,每种方法都有其独特的优势和适用场景。用户可以根据具体需求选择合适的方法,以提高工作效率和数据处理能力。
相关问答FAQs:
1. 如何在Excel中选取一个区域进行求和?
在Excel中,您可以使用以下步骤来选取一个区域进行求和:
- 选择起始单元格: 找到您想要开始求和的单元格,并单击选中它。
- 按住Shift键: 按住Shift键,然后使用方向键或鼠标拖动,以扩展选择区域。这样可以选择连续的单元格区域。
- 按住Ctrl键: 如果您需要选取非连续的单元格区域,可以按住Ctrl键,并单击每个需要选择的单元格。
- 求和函数: 在选定的区域下方或右侧的空白单元格中,使用SUM函数进行求和。例如,输入"=SUM(选定区域)",然后按Enter键即可得到求和结果。
请注意,您可以根据需要在Excel中进行更多的数学运算,如平均值、最大值等。
2. 如何在Excel中选取一个区域进行加权求和?
如果您需要在Excel中进行加权求和,可以按照以下步骤操作:
- 准备加权系数: 在另一列或行中,输入与您要求和区域对应的加权系数。
- 选取求和区域: 使用上述步骤中的方法,选取您要进行加权求和的区域。
- 使用SUMPRODUCT函数: 在空白单元格中输入"=SUMPRODUCT(选定区域, 加权系数区域)",然后按Enter键即可得到加权求和的结果。
SUMPRODUCT函数会将每个单元格的值与对应的加权系数相乘,并将结果相加。
3. 如何在Excel中选取一个区域进行条件求和?
如果您需要在Excel中根据特定条件进行求和,可以按照以下步骤操作:
- 准备条件列: 在另一列或行中,输入与您要求和区域对应的条件。
- 选取求和区域: 使用上述步骤中的方法,选取您要进行条件求和的区域。
- 使用SUMIF或SUMIFS函数: 在空白单元格中输入"=SUMIF(条件区域, 条件, 求和区域)"或"=SUMIFS(求和区域, 条件区域1, 条件1, 条件区域2, 条件2, …)",然后按Enter键即可得到条件求和的结果。
SUMIF函数适用于单个条件,而SUMIFS函数适用于多个条件。根据您的需求,选择适合的函数并填写相应的参数即可完成条件求和。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4802435